T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The application belongs to the technical field of photovoltaic cell production equipment, and particularly relates to an alternating conveying mechanism. BACKGROUND
[0002] The light receiving part in a solar cell module is the upper surface of a cell sheet. In order to achieve the maximum light receiving area in a limited area, adjacent cell sheets are arranged in an overlapping manner in the existing photovoltaic cell, but this may cause excessive stress on the cell sheet edge due to the solder strip, and the cell sheet edge is prone to hidden cracks or breakage. In order to solve the above problems, a film strip is placed between the overlapping parts of adjacent cell sheets, and the film strip is used to buffer the stress on the cell sheet edge caused by the solder strip.
[0003] At present, the film strip conveying mechanism is generally used to receive a plurality of film strips produced by a film strip processing device at a receiving station, and then send the plurality of film strips to a feeding station, and wait for a cell string group string device to take away the plurality of film strips at the feeding station. In order to improve the production efficiency, the existing film strip conveying mechanism usually adopts two sets of conveying assemblies working alternately, each set of conveying assembly includes a driving member and a conveying platform, and the driving members of the two sets of conveying assemblies drive the corresponding conveying platforms to move alternately to the receiving station and the feeding station.
[0004] However, the positions of the two conveying platforms at the receiving station and the feeding station are the same. When the first conveying platform is at the receiving station, the second conveying platform moves from the feeding station to the receiving station, and the first conveying platform needs to leave the receiving station and avoid the moving path of the second conveying platform. Therefore, the driving member of each set of conveying assembly includes a horizontal driving module and a vertical driving module, the horizontal driving module can drive the conveying platform to slide horizontally, and the vertical driving module can drive the conveying platform to lift vertically. The driving member first lifts the conveying platform from the receiving station to a certain height, then the driving member drives the conveying platform to slide horizontally to above the feeding station, and then the driving member drives the conveying platform to descend to the feeding station, so as to realize the staggered movement of the two conveying platforms.
[0005] As can be seen from the above, the two conveying platforms will overlap in the vertical direction during movement. If the vertical driving module of the driving member is installed below the conveying platform, the vertical driving module will hinder the staggered movement of the two conveying platforms. Therefore, the vertical driving module of the driving member can only be installed on the outside of the conveying platform. One end of the conveying platform is fixed to the moving end of the vertical driving module, and the fixed end of the vertical driving module is installed on the moving end of the horizontal driving module. The horizontal driving module drives the vertical driving module and the conveying platform to slide horizontally together. Although this avoids the interference of the driving member with the conveying platform, the conveying platform can only be eccentrically and suspendedly arranged on the moving end of the vertical driving module. After the conveying platform moves for a long time, the supporting part of the conveying platform will be deformed, causing the conveying platform to be inclined. INNOVATION CONTENT
[0006] The purpose of this application is to provide an alternating conveying mechanism to solve the problem that the conveying platform of the existing membrane strip conveying mechanism will become skewed during long-term movement.

As shown in Figure 1 The alternating conveying mechanism includes a base 10, a first conveying mechanism 20 and a second conveying mechanism 30. The first conveying mechanism 20 includes a first driving assembly 21, two first supporting members 22 and a first conveying platform 23. The first conveying platform 23 is configured to carry and fix a plurality of film strips. The bottom ends of the two first supporting members 22 are movably arranged on the base 10 along a first horizontal direction (X direction) in the base 10. The top ends of the two first supporting members 22 are fixed to the first conveying platform 23 along a second horizontal direction (Y direction) in the base 10. Figure 1 The first conveying platform 23 is movably arranged on the two first supporting members 22 along a third horizontal direction (Z direction) in the base 10. The first driving assembly 21 is arranged on the base 10 and is connected to the two first supporting members 22. The first driving assembly 21 drives the two first supporting members 22 to move along the first horizontal direction (X direction) in the base 10. The second conveying mechanism 30 is arranged on the base 10 and is connected to the first conveying mechanism 20. The second conveying mechanism 30 drives the first conveying platform 23 to move along the third horizontal direction (Z direction) in the base 10. Figure 1The driving end of the first driving assembly 21 is connected with at least one first support 22, and the first driving assembly 21 is configured to drive the two first supports 22 to reciprocate along the first horizontal direction, so as to drive the first conveying platform 23 to alternately move to the material receiving station and the material feeding station. The second conveying mechanism 30 comprises a second driving assembly 31, a transverse moving piece 32, two sets of guide assemblies 33 and a second conveying platform 34. The second conveying platform 34 is configured to at least carry and fix a plurality of film strips. The two sets of guide assemblies 33, the transverse moving piece 32 and the second conveying platform 34 are located between the two first supports 22. The transverse moving piece 32 is arranged on the base 10 and located between the two sets of guide assemblies 33 and can reciprocate along the first horizontal direction. The second conveying platform 34 is arranged on the transverse moving piece 32 and can ascend and descend. The driving end of the second driving assembly 31 is connected with the transverse moving piece 32. The second driving assembly 31 is configured to drive the transverse moving piece 32 and the second conveying platform 34 to alternately move to the material receiving station and the material feeding station along the first horizontal direction. The first set of guide assemblies 33 is arranged between the first end of the second conveying platform 34 along the second horizontal direction and the base 10. The second set of guide assemblies 33 is arranged between the second end of the second conveying platform 34 along the second horizontal direction and the base 10. The two sets of guide assemblies 33 are configured to drive the second conveying platform 34 to ascend and descend from both ends while the second conveying platform 34 reciprocates along the first horizontal direction. The two first supports 22 and the first conveying platform 23 enclose a passing space for the second conveying platform 34 to pass below the first conveying platform 23.
[0071] Specifically, the bottom ends of the two first supports 22 are arranged on the base 10 and can reciprocate along the first horizontal direction through a sliding guide pair composed of a linear guide rail and a sliding block.
[0072] It can be seen that the two ends of the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34 of the alternate conveying mechanism are respectively assembled on the base 10 through the first support 22 and the guide assembly 33, which realizes stable and reliable support of the two ends of the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34 along the second horizontal direction, avoids the deflection of the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34 after long-term movement, and ensures the long-term stable conveying of the film strips by the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34. Moreover, the second conveying platform 34 can ascend and descend while reciprocating along the first horizontal direction through the guide assembly 33, so that the second conveying platform 34 can pass below the first conveying platform 23, thereby realizing the alternate and staggered continuous conveying of the film strips, improving the conveying efficiency, and realizing compact structure and small space occupation.
[0073] Please refer to Figure 1 and Figure 2As shown, as an embodiment, each set of guiding assembly 33 comprises a track plate 330, a second support 331 and a limiting wheel 332, the track plate 330 is fixed on the base 10 between the two first supports 22 along the first horizontal direction and a track groove 333 extending along the first horizontal direction is formed on the track plate 330; the top end of the second support 331 is fixedly installed at one end of the second conveying platform 34 in the second horizontal direction, and the limiting wheel 332 is installed at the bottom end of the second support 331 and is inserted into the track groove 333; the track groove 333 comprises a first high position section 3330, a low position section 3331 and a second high position section 3332 which are sequentially communicated, the first high position section 3330 and the second high position section 3332 are at the same height, and the low position section 3331 is lower than the setting height of the first high position section 3330; when the two limiting wheels 332 of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 move to the low position section 3331,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to descend to the low position defined by the low position section 3331, so that the bearing surface of the second conveying platform 34 is lower than the bottom surface of the first conveying platform 23, and then the second conveying platform 34 can pass through the bottom of the first conveying platform 23; when the two limiting wheels 332 of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 move to the first high position section 3330 and the second high position section 3332,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to rise to the high position defined by the first high position section 3330 and the second high position section 3332, so that the second conveying platform 34 and the first conveying platform 23 are at the same height.
[0074] It can be seen that through the cooperation of the track plate 330, the second support 331 and the limiting wheel 332, the second conveying platform 34 is realized to move horizontally and reciprocally along the track groove 333 in the first horizontal direction and to be lifted and lowered, and then the second conveying platform 34 is driven to move to the low position and to pass through the bottom of the first conveying platform 23, and then the second conveying platform 34 is alternately moved to the material receiving station and the material feeding station, thereby providing a guiding assembly 33 which is accurate in guiding control, stable and reliable in operation, and long in service life.
[0075] Please refer to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 5As shown, as an embodiment, each set of guiding assembly 33 includes a track 334, a second support 331 and a set of limit wheels 332, the track 334 extends along the first horizontal direction and is suspended on the base 10 between the two first supports 22; the top end of the second support 331 is fixedly installed at one end of the second conveying platform 34 in the second horizontal direction, and the bottom end of the second support 331 is installed with a set of limit wheels 332, each set of limit wheels 332 includes two limit wheels 332, which are arranged in the height direction, the upper limit wheel 332 is attached to the upper track surface of the track 334, and the lower limit wheel 332 is attached to the lower track surface of the track 334; the track 334 includes a first high section 3330, a low section 3331 and a second high section 3332 connected in sequence, the first high section 3330 and the second high section 3330 are at the same height, and the low section 3331 is lower than the setting height of the first high section 3330; when the two sets of limit wheels 332 of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 are moved to the low section 3331, the second conveying platform 34 is lowered to the low position, so that the bearing surface of the second conveying platform 34 is lower than the bottom surface of the first conveying platform 23, and then the second conveying platform 34 can pass through the bottom of the first conveying platform 23; when the two sets of limit wheels 332 of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 are moved to the first high section 3330 and the second high section 3332, the second conveying platform 34 is raised to the high position, so that the second conveying platform 34 and the first conveying platform 23 are at the same height.
[0076] It can be seen that through the cooperation of the track 334, the second support 331 and the set of limit wheels 332, the second conveying platform 34 is realized to move horizontally and reciprocally along the track 334 in the first horizontal direction and to be lifted and lowered, and then the second conveying platform 34 is moved to the low position and passes through the bottom of the first conveying platform 23, and then is alternately moved to the material receiving station and the material feeding station, thereby providing another guiding assembly 33 which is accurate in guiding control, stable and reliable in operation, and long in service life.
[0077] Please refer to Figure 1 , Figure 2 and Figure 6As shown, as an embodiment, each set of guiding assembly 33 comprises a track 334, a second support 331 and a rotating wheel 335, the track 334 extends along the first horizontal direction and is suspended on the base 10 between the two first supports 22; the top end of the second support 331 is fixedly installed at one end of the second conveying platform 34 in the second horizontal direction, and the rotating wheel 335 is rotatably installed at the bottom end of the second support 331, and two arc-shaped protrusions 3350 are arranged on the side of the rotating wheel 335 in the height direction, the upper arc-shaped protrusion 3350 is attached to the upper track surface of the track 334, and the lower arc-shaped protrusion 3350 is attached to the lower track surface of the track 334; the track 334 comprises a first high section 3330, a low section 3331 and a second high section 3332 connected in sequence, the first high section 3330 and the second high section 3332 are at the same height, and the low section 3331 is lower than the setting height of the first high section 3330; when the rotating wheels 335 of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 move to the low section 3331,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to descend to the low position, so that the bearing surface of the second conveying platform 34 is lower than the bottom surface of the first conveying platform 23, and then the second conveying platform 34 can pass through from below the first conveying platform 23; when the rotating wheels of the two sets of guiding assemblies 33 move to the first high section 3330 and the second high section 3332,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to rise to the high position, so that the second conveying platform 34 and the first conveying platform 33 are at the same height.
[0078] As can be seen, through the cooperation of the track 334, the second support 331 and the rotating wheel 335, the second conveying platform 34 is realized to move horizontally and reciprocally along the track 334 in the first horizontal direction and to be lifted and lowered, and then the second conveying platform 34 is driven to move to the low position and to pass through from below the first conveying platform 23, and then the second conveying platform 34 is alternately moved to the material receiving station and the material feeding station, thereby providing another guiding assembly 33 which is accurate in guiding control, stable and reliable in operation and long in service life.
[0079] As shown in Figure 1 and Figure 2 As an embodiment, a plurality of lightening holes 40 are formed on the first support 22 and the second support 331.
[0080] As can be seen, by forming a plurality of lightening holes 40 on the first support 22 and the second support 331, the driving load of the first driving assembly 21 and the second driving assembly 31 is reduced under the premise of ensuring the supporting strength, the energy consumption is reduced, and the stability of the work is improved.
[0081] As an implementation form, the first driving assembly 21 comprises a first motor 210, a first pulley 211, a second pulley 212 and a first transmission belt 213, the first pulley 211 and the second pulley 212 are spaced apart and rotatably installed on the base 10 along the first horizontal direction, the first transmission belt 213 is sleeved on the first pulley 211 and the second pulley 212 and located between the two first supporting members 22, and one side of the first transmission belt 213 is fixedly connected with one of the first supporting members 22; the fixed end of the first motor 210 is installed on the base 10, the rotating shaft of the first motor 210 is in transmission connection with the first pulley 211, and the first motor 210 is configured to drive the first pulley 211 to rotate, so as to drive the first transmission belt 213 to rotate through the second pulley 212, and then drive the two first supporting members 22 to reciprocate along the first horizontal direction; the second driving assembly 31 comprises a second motor 310, a third pulley 311, a fourth pulley 312 and a second transmission belt 313, the third pulley 311 and the fourth pulley 312 are spaced apart and rotatably installed on the base 10 along the first horizontal direction, the second transmission belt 313 is sleeved on the third pulley 311 and the fourth pulley 312 and located between the two sets of guide assemblies 33, and one side of the second transmission belt 313 is fixedly connected with the transverse moving member 32; the fixed end of the second motor 310 is installed on the base 10, the rotating shaft of the second motor 310 is in transmission connection with the third pulley 311, and the second motor 310 is configured to drive the third pulley 311 to rotate, so as to drive the second transmission belt 313 to rotate through the fourth pulley 312, and then drive the transverse moving member 32 to reciprocate along the first horizontal direction.
[0082] Specifically, the first pulley 211, the second pulley 212, the third pulley 311 and the fourth pulley 312 are synchronous pulleys, and the first transmission belt 213 and the second transmission belt 313 are synchronous belts.
[0083] It can be seen that through cooperation of the first motor 210, the first pulley 211, the second pulley 212 and the first transmission belt 213, the two first supporting members 22 are driven to reciprocate along the first horizontal direction, thereby providing the first driving assembly 21 with high transmission efficiency, accurate transmission ratio, stable driving and small occupied space; through cooperation of the second motor 310, the third pulley 311, the fourth pulley 312 and the second transmission belt 313, the transverse moving member 32 is driven to reciprocate along the first horizontal direction, thereby providing the second driving assembly 31 with high transmission efficiency, accurate transmission ratio, stable driving and small occupied space.
[0084] As an implementation form, the first motor 210 and the second motor 310 are arranged at the same end of the base 10, the first transmission belt 213 and the second transmission belt 313 are arranged in parallel and spaced apart, and the first motor 210 and the second motor 310 are arranged in parallel and spaced apart.
[0085] It can be seen that by arranging the first motor 210, the second motor 310, the first transmission belt 213 and the second transmission belt 313, the first driving assembly 21 and the second driving assembly 31 are provided with reasonable layout and compact structure.
[0086] Referring to Figures 1 to 4 As an embodiment, the transverse moving member 32 includes a plurality of limiting assemblies 320, each of which includes a guide rod 3200 and a guide sleeve 3201. The guide sleeve 3201 is slidingly installed on the base 10 along the first horizontal direction, the first end of the guide rod 3200 is fixedly connected to the second conveying platform 34, and the second end of the guide rod 3200 is liftable into the guide sleeve 3201. The second driving assembly 31 is configured to drive the guide sleeve 3201 of any limiting assembly 320 to alternately move to the material receiving station and the material feeding station along the first horizontal direction.
[0087] It can be seen that by arranging the transverse moving member 32 to include a plurality of limiting assemblies 320,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to reciprocally move along the first horizontal direction, and the lifting of the second conveying platform 34 is guided, thereby improving the stability of the lifting of the second conveying platform 34.
[0088] As an embodiment, the transverse moving member 32 includes a sliding seat 321 and a plurality of limiting assemblies 320. The sliding seat 321 is slidingly installed on the base 10 along the first horizontal direction, and the second driving assembly 31 is configured to drive the sliding seat 321 to alternately move to the material receiving station and the material feeding station along the first horizontal direction. Each limiting assembly 320 includes a guide rod 3200 and a guide sleeve 3201. The guide sleeve 3201 is fixedly installed on the sliding seat 321, the first end of the guide rod 3200 is fixedly connected to the second conveying platform 34, and the second end of the guide rod 3200 is liftable into the guide sleeve 3201.
[0089] Specifically, the transverse moving member 32 includes four limiting assemblies 320, which are divided into two groups along the second horizontal direction, and each group includes two limiting assemblies 320 arranged along the first horizontal direction.
[0090] Specifically, the sliding seat 321 is reciprocally slidingly installed on the base 10 along the first horizontal direction through a sliding guide pair composed of a linear guide rail and a sliding block.
[0091] Through the cooperation of the sliding seat 321 and the second driving assembly 31, the second conveying platform 34 is driven to reciprocally move along the first horizontal direction by driving the sliding seat 321 to reciprocally move along the first horizontal direction, and the lifting of the second conveying platform 34 is guided, thereby improving the stability of the lifting of the second conveying platform 34. Moreover, the sliding seat 321 can also bear other parts.
[0092] Referring to Figure 1 and Figure 7 As an embodiment, as shown in the drawings, a plurality of bearing members 230 extending along the length direction of the film strip are arranged on the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34 at intervals, each bearing member 230 is configured to carry a film strip, and a plurality of adsorption holes 231 for adsorbing the film strip are arranged on the bearing surface of each bearing member 230.
[0093] Specifically, a plurality of air flow channels are arranged on the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34, each air flow channel corresponds to a bearing member 230, the first end of the air flow channel is in communication with all the adsorption holes 231 of the corresponding bearing member 230, and the second end of the air flow channel is provided with an air connector, the air connector is connected with an air pump, and the air pump is configured to suck the air in the corresponding air flow channel through the air connector to adsorb and fix the film strip on the corresponding bearing member 230 through the adsorption holes 231.
[0094] It can be seen that by arranging a plurality of bearing members 230 on the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34 at intervals, the film strip is realized to be carried individually; and by arranging the adsorption holes 231 on each bearing member 230, the adsorption positioning of each carried film strip is realized, which avoids the film strip from deviating during the movement of the first conveying platform 23 and the second conveying platform 34, and improves the conveying accuracy of the film strip.
[0095] Referring to Figure 1 As an example, in the initial state, the first conveying platform 23 is at the feeding station, and the second conveying platform 34 is at the receiving station, and the general conveying process of the alternate conveying mechanism proposed in the embodiment is explained as follows:
[0096] S1, after the film strip on the first conveying platform 23 at the feeding station is taken by the battery string group string device, at this time, the second conveying platform 34 at the receiving station has received a plurality of film strips produced by the film strip processing device, the first driving assembly 21 drives the first conveying platform 23 to move from the feeding station to the receiving station, and at the same time, the second driving assembly 31 drives the second conveying platform 34 to move from the receiving station to the feeding station.
[0097] S2, before the second conveying platform 34 intersects with the first conveying platform 23, the second conveying platform 34 is lowered from the high position to the low position through the two sets of guide assemblies 33, so that the second conveying platform 34 passes through from below the first conveying platform 23;
[0098] S3, the first driving assembly 21 drives the first conveying platform 23 to move to the receiving station, and at the same time, the second conveying platform 34 after passing through the first conveying platform 23 is raised to the high position and then moved to the feeding station through the cooperation of the second driving assembly 31 and the two sets of guide assemblies 33.
[0099] The alternating conveying mechanism has the following advantages:
[0100] 1) The first conveying platform and the second conveying platform can be stably and reliably supported at both ends in the second horizontal direction, avoiding the first conveying platform and the second conveying platform from being skewed after long-term movement, and ensuring that the first conveying platform and the second conveying platform can stably convey the film strip for a long time;
[0101] 2) The guide assembly is accurate in control, stable and reliable in operation, and long in service life;
[0102] 3) The first driving assembly and the second driving assembly are high in transmission efficiency, accurate in transmission ratio, stable in driving, and small in occupied space;
[0103] 4) The first conveying platform and the second conveying platform can adsorb and position the film strip, avoiding the film strip from being deviated during the conveying process, and improving the conveying accuracy of the film strip.
[0104] 5) The overall structure is compact and the layout is reasonable.
[0105] 6) The first conveying platform only needs to be assembled with the first driving assembly for driving the horizontal sliding, and the second conveying platform only needs to be assembled with the second driving assembly for driving the horizontal sliding, and neither of them needs to be equipped with a vertical driving module. Compared with the prior art, the application can also reduce the cost of the equipment.
